Yahoo's 2026 event-feed change (capitalGain events dropped for some funds; no events at all for terminated tickers) can wipe good event history on re-download. Defense in depth: - overrides/event-backup/: last-known-good copy of every dividend/ capitalGain file (8,192 files, 58 MB); refresh with scripts/backup_events.py after each dump update - data.py event_file(): frozen > data-root (while populated) > backup; used by panel reads, verify_official, and the double-listing scanner - README: capital-gain files are mutual-fund-only in this dump; Yahoo has no LT/ST split (tax.py taxes capg at lt_rate; the per-fund split would come from fund-company annual tax statements or commercial feeds) - tests: exact Timestamp .loc keys (pandas 3.x string matching returns a Series on large DatetimeIndex)
